What is the procedure for removing and replacing fuel injectors?
My SCed '97 4.6L is about to enjoy a (hopefully) significant boost in performance when I receive the 90mm MAF, 42# injectors and custom tuned XCal2 from Troyer in a couple days. I just don't have a clue how to change out the injectors.

Not much to really - disconnect the battery , take the TB cover off, take off the intake,disconnect the electrical connectors unbolt the the fuel rail, bleed the pressure via schrader valve on the rail, lay some rags/paper towel around the injectors to catch residual fuel - pull the rail.
Pull the injectors that stick in the rail out , just pull them , there held in with and o-ring.
Now when you pull the injectors , make sure you have all the hats - sometimes the hats will come off and stick in the manifold.
Revers order for install.
